Mr. Robert F.
Schoff, CPA, is Chief Financial Officer at Scorpion Capital Partners.
He joined Scorpion Capital Partners 2004.
Prior to Scorpion, he was Vice President of Finance for Bridger Commercial Funding, Manager of Financial Planning and Analysis for the National Information Group and an Auditor and Analyst for the M&A Due Diligence Group of Ernst and Young LLP.
Mr. Schoff received a BS in Accounting from SUNY Buffalo.
He is a Certified Public Accountant.
